Transaction cd883f6fe6c9590c7581d26739c5458c6958bf0f858a2cb440edbf014fd36b53

1 Input
2 Outputs
  • cd883f6fe6c9590c7581d26739c5458c6958bf0f858a2cb440edbf014fd36b53:0
  • value  622431791
    address  38J2HHpRyLNa9WN5Tbzqiums9rL4znz4j2
  • cd883f6fe6c9590c7581d26739c5458c6958bf0f858a2cb440edbf014fd36b53:1
  • value  15704
    address  3JgiybT81tT32cE7MJ6f8yfmXZZ6q3doFP